text-overflow
Baseline
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since Juli 2015.
Das SVG-Attribut text-overflow legt fest, wie Textinhaltsblockelemente gerendert werden, wenn Text über die Linienboxen hinausgeht. Dies kann beispielsweise geschehen, wenn das Attribut white-space oder die CSS-Eigenschaft den Wert nowrap hat. Die Eigenschaft gilt nicht für vorformatierten Text oder Text, der auf einem Pfad platziert ist.
In SVG hat text-overflow einen Effekt, wenn ein gültig spezifizierter Umbruchbereich vorhanden ist, unabhängig vom berechneten Wert der overflow-Eigenschaft auf dem Textinhaltsblockelement. Der Effekt ist rein visuell: Abgeschnittener Text wird nicht aus dem DOM entfernt, und ein gegebenenfalls angezeigtes Auslassungszeichen wird nicht selbst Teil des DOM. Für alle DOM-Methoden ist es so, als ob text-overflow nicht angewendet wurde und als ob der Umbruchbereich den Text nicht eingeschränkt hätte.
Hinweis:
Als Präsentationsattribut hat text-overflow auch ein Gegenstück in der CSS-Eigenschaft: text-overflow. Wenn beide angegeben sind, hat die CSS-Eigenschaft Vorrang.
Verwendungsnotizen
| Wert | clip | ellipses |
|---|---|
| Standardwert | clip |
| Animierbar | Nein |
clip-
Jeder Text, der den Umbruchbereich überschreitet, wird abgeschnitten. Zeichen können teilweise gerendert werden. Dies ist der Standardwert.
ellipsis-
Wenn der anzuzeigende Text den Umbruchbereich überschreitet, wird der Text abgeschnitten und ein Auslassungszeichen so gerendert, dass es innerhalb des gegebenen Bereichs passt.
Weitere Informationen finden Sie in der CSS-text-overflow-Eigenschaft.
Spezifikationen
| Specification |
|---|
| CSS Overflow Module Level 3> # text-overflow> |
| Scalable Vector Graphics (SVG) 2> # TextOverflowProperty> |
Browser-Kompatibilität
Loading…
Siehe auch
- CSS-
text-overflow-Eigenschaft